What to expect

Applicants will be contacted by the property agent in rank order until vacancies are filled. All of the information that you have provided will be verified and your eligibility confirmed. Your application will be removed from the waitlist if you have made any fraudulent statements. If we cannot verify a housing preference that you have claimed, you will not receive the preference but will not be otherwise penalized. Should your application be chosen, be prepared to fill out a more detailed application and provide required supporting documents.

    Household maximum income

    For income calculations, household size includes everyone (all ages) living in the unit. This information is to help you understand whether you may be eligible for a unit at this property. The “maximum income” listed here does not include possible deductions or exclusions, so you may be eligible even if your household income is somewhat higher than the maximum. If you are selected, you will have to provide specific information about your income at that time.

    Rental assistance

    Housing Choice Vouchers, Section 8 and other valid rental assistance programs will be considered for this property. In the case of a valid rental subsidy, the required minimum income will be based on the portion of the rent that the tenant pays after use of the subsidy.
